Output 64ad80167b44c689a7b3a9974cb3574fcf3c05a39ff75d41f07e3aa92ee6aa02:0

value
389807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 161523545efdccdc646b9fbd5e704ff762c1d9ab OP_EQUAL
address
M9uvRLxQRQcQ52ASwhfNwcKa98ogNYbYw1
transaction
64ad80167b44c689a7b3a9974cb3574fcf3c05a39ff75d41f07e3aa92ee6aa02
spent
true